Shortening days in Mississauga through July 2007

Across July 2007, daylight in Mississauga, Canada shrinks — the month opens with 15h 22m of daylight and closes with 14h 35m (a swing of about 47 minutes). That works out to roughly 11 minutes a week.

Sunrise this month spans 05:41 (July 1) to 06:06 (July 31); sunset runs between 20:42 (July 31) and 21:03 (July 1).

It falls in northern-hemisphere summer, which sets the overall pattern of these times. Daylight averages roughly 15h 02m per day across the month. Scan the calendar to line up sunrise walks, blue-hour shots, prayer times or outdoor plans with Mississauga's daylight.

What is the difference between sunrise and sunset?

Sunrise is the moment the sun's top edge first appears above the horizon in the morning; sunset is when it disappears below the horizon in the evening. The gap between them is the day's length, which shifts gradually through the year.
